No, the change to V6 was because Ferrari did not want 4 cylinders. They FIA to quite F1 retreat if the engines would be I4. So the regulations changed and the new engine was V6, becasue Ferrari wanted it that way. However, in the mean time Cosworth already developed the 1.6 I4 F1 engine that was intended to be used by the Williams F1 team, but then Williams F1 was going to be supplied by Renault Sport engines. As Williams worked together with Jaguar on the development of the C-X75, they than took that redundant 1.6 I4 F1 engine for it, thus the 10.000 RPM redline, real F1 redline was 15.000 RPM.
